Visiting Maasai Villages During a Tanzania Safari

The Maasai people are among Tanzania’s most famous tribes. Visiting a Maasai village during Cultural Experiences to Combine with Safari , allows travelers to learn about traditional lifestyles, warrior customs, beadwork, and rituals. Many villages welcome visitors for guided tours, dancing performances, and home visits. This experience enhances your understanding of Tanzanian culture while staying close to safari parks like Ngorongoro Crater and Serengeti.

Chagga and Coffee Plantation Tours on Kilimanjaro Safaris

For travelers near Mount Kilimanjaro, combining a safari with a Chagga cultural experience is rewarding. Visitors can tour coffee plantations, learn traditional farming techniques, and participate in local cooking or craft-making. These tours provide a hands-on glimpse into the daily life of northern Tanzanian communities while adding flavor to your safari itinerary.

Swahili Culture and Zanzibar Experiences

If your safari includes Zanzibar, you can explore Swahili culture, architecture, and cuisine. Walking through Stone Town, visiting spice farms, or engaging with local artisans allows travelers to understand the rich history influenced by Arab, Indian, and African traditions. Pairing Zanzibar with your safari ensures a well-rounded wildlife and cultural adventure.

Tips for Combining Cultural Experiences with Your Safari

  • Plan Ahead: Allocate at least half a day to cultural visits without rushing safari drives.
  • Hire Local Guides: Experienced local guides enhance authenticity and safety.
  • Respect Traditions: Dress modestly, ask permission before taking photos, and follow village etiquette.
  • Support Ethical Tourism: Choose tours that give back to communities directly.
  • Balance Wildlife and Culture: Combine morning game drives with afternoon cultural visits to maximize experiences.

    By following these tips, travelers enjoy seamless integration of wildlife and cultural exploration.
